Question Driver door wont close?

I want to know if anyone else has this issue with their 2010 4 door? I have to slam the driver door to get it to close all the way. If a window or another door is open I don't have to slam it. The other doors all close easily. I have not put my soft top on yet so I don't know if that will have any affect. The dealer is telling me this is normal but it does not make sense since the other doors don't require slamming. Could the latch or door need adjustment?

That's the way it is. If everything is buttoned up you get a good seal. It is possible that if you really have to slam it, other than normal slamming, it may need to be adjusted. Try, once you get in move your hand further back on the handle in order to close the door. Believe it or not it helps.

This still catches me out every time - if I have the freedom top panels out, or windows open then it closes lightly. As soon as the thing's sealed up, it needs a good slam to close. What bugs me is that I haven't gotten used to this yet, so almost every time the thing is sealed up, I close the door too lightly, then I have to reopen it and slam it.

It's amazing how these little quirks might be annoying on any other vehicle, but are somehow endearing on my Jeep .
